Five Injured in Stabbing Incident at San Francisco Business

Five individuals sustained injuries in a violent stabbing that erupted during a confrontation at a business located in San Francisco's Inner Richmond neighborhood. The incident occurred in the early evening hours, causing chaos and alarm among local residents and patrons in the area. Emergency services responded promptly to the scene, providing medical assistance to the injured and transporting them to nearby hospitals for treatment.

Authorities have launched an investigation into the circumstances surrounding the altercation, seeking to determine the cause of the fight that escalated into the stabbing. Witnesses reported a tense atmosphere prior to the incident, with multiple individuals involved in the dispute. The police are reviewing surveillance footage and gathering statements from witnesses to piece together the events leading up to the violence.

Community members are expressing concern over safety in the area, as such incidents can have lasting impacts on the neighborhood's sense of security. Local officials are urging anyone with information about the incident to come forward to assist in the investigation.
